What companies run services between Washington, DC, USA and Tysons Corner Marriott, VA, USA?

Washington Metropolitan Area Transit Authority operates a subway from Farragut West, Blue/Orange/Silver Line Track 2 Platform to Tysons, Silver Line Center Platform every 15 minutes. Tickets cost $2–3 and the journey takes 24 min. Alternatively, you can take a bus from N Moore St Sb At Rosslyn Station Bay A to Tysons Corner Marriott via East Falls Church+Bay C and Leesburg Pk+Towers Crescent Dr in around 1h 4m.
